We at the Pravasi Setu Foundation are excited to announce a Call for Articles for the January 2025 edition of Pravasi Pulse. This special issue will spotlight the Indian diaspora in Madagascar—a community defined by its resilience, cultural richness, and contributions to development.
We invite scholars, writers, and diaspora members to share their unique perspectives on the Indian diaspora’s journey, achievements, and challenges in Madagascar.
Themes for Submission
We are looking for insightful articles around the following themes:
1️⃣ Leaders in Action: Stories of diaspora leaders driving change in Madagascar.
2️⃣ Cultural Fusion: How Indian traditions blend with Malagasy culture.
3️⃣ Youth Perspectives: The role of young Indian-origin Malagasy in shaping the future.
4️⃣ Belonging and Identity: Challenges of mental health and citizenship in the diaspora.
5️⃣ Philanthropy and Advocacy: Diaspora contributions to social and environmental causes.
6️⃣ Women of Impact: Indian women breaking barriers in business and leadership.
7️⃣ Entrepreneurial Success: Stories of businesses connecting India and Madagascar.
8️⃣ Art and Heritage: Preserving culture and challenging stereotypes through creativity.
9️⃣ Oral Histories: Personal stories shaping the narrative of the Indian diaspora.
Submission Guidelines
- Word Limit: 1,000–2,500 words
- Deadline: December 25, 2024
- Publication Date: January 1, 2025
